23 definitions found

  • battel — n. Archaic spelling of battle. — n. (UK, law, obsolete) A single combat. — adj. (Obsolete) fertile; fruitful; productive.
  • batteled — v. Simple past tense and past participle of battel.
  • batteler — n. (Oxford University, obsolete) A student who is supplied with…
  • battelers — n. Plural of batteler.
  • batteling — n. Alternative form of battling. — adj. Alternative form of battling. — v. Present participle of battel.
  • battelings — n. Plural of batteling.
  • battell — n. Obsolete spelling of battle.
  • battelled — v. Simple past tense and past participle of battel.
  • batteller — n. Alternative form of batteler.
  • battellers — n. Plural of batteller.
  • battelles — n. Plural of battell.
  • battelling — v. Present participle of battel.
  • battells — n. Plural of battell. — n. Alternative form of battels (“fees charged by an Oxford college…
  • battels — n. Plural of battel. — n. (Obsolete, UK, school slang) A small sum of money given to pupils.
  • embatteled — adj. Alternative spelling of embattled.
  • wager␣of␣battel — n. Archaic form of wager of battle.
  • wagers␣of␣battel — n. Plural of wager of battel.
